Wood-Mode Terminates Employees With No Notice

Wood-Mode, a maker of customer wood cabinetry and the largest employer in Snyder County, laid off nearly 1,000 workers. Wood-Mode’s actions may violate the WARN Act, which provides protections for terminated employees. Under the WARN Act, most employers with 100 or more employees must provide notification 60 calendar days in advance of closing a plant or conducting mass layoffs. If Wood-Mode violated the WARN Act, employees may be entitled to compensation, including back pay and benefits.
